首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

时刻js isAfter总是返回false

moment.js isAfter()方法用于判断一个日期是否在另一个日期之后。根据提供的问答内容,我们可以给出以下完善且全面的答案:

moment.js是一个流行的JavaScript日期处理库,用于解析、验证、操作和显示日期和时间。它提供了丰富的功能和方法,使得处理日期和时间变得更加简单和方便。

isAfter()方法是moment.js库中的一个函数,用于判断一个日期是否在另一个日期之后。它接受一个参数作为比较的日期,并返回一个布尔值,表示给定的日期是否在当前日期之后。

在使用isAfter()方法时,需要注意以下几点:

  1. 参数可以是一个日期对象、一个日期字符串或一个moment对象。
  2. 方法将比较当前日期和给定的日期,如果当前日期在给定的日期之后,则返回true,否则返回false。
  3. 方法比较的是日期的先后顺序,不考虑具体的时间。

应用场景: isAfter()方法在许多日期比较的场景中非常有用。例如,可以使用它来判断一个事件是否已经发生,或者判断一个截止日期是否已经过去。

推荐的腾讯云相关产品和产品介绍链接地址: 腾讯云提供了丰富的云计算产品和服务,其中包括与时间相关的服务,如云函数SCF(Serverless Cloud Function)和云数据库CDB(Cloud Database)。这些产品可以与moment.js库结合使用,实现更强大的日期处理和比较功能。

  • 腾讯云函数(SCF):云函数是一种无服务器计算服务,可以在云端运行代码,无需搭建和管理服务器。您可以使用云函数结合moment.js库来处理日期和时间相关的逻辑。了解更多信息,请访问:腾讯云函数产品介绍
  • 腾讯云数据库(CDB):云数据库是一种高性能、可扩展的云端数据库服务,支持多种数据库引擎。您可以使用云数据库存储和管理与日期相关的数据,并使用moment.js库进行日期处理和比较。了解更多信息,请访问:腾讯云数据库产品介绍

请注意,以上推荐的腾讯云产品仅供参考,您可以根据具体需求选择适合的产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 提升日期处理效率:day.js 实战经验分享

    本文是写给刚接触 day.js 的工友,让这部分工友能更顺利上手 day.js。 本文不涉及 day.js 插件(王国之泪通关后再写这部分吧)。...比如查询当前日期是否在北京奥运会开幕式之后 dayjs().isAfter(dayjs('2008-08-08')) isAfter() 也支持传入第二个参数:时间单位。...// 年份相同就返回 true,否则返回 false dayjs().isSame('2008-08-08', 'year') // 年份和月份相同才返回 true,否则返回 false dayjs(...).isSame('2008-08-08', 'month') // 年月日都相同才返回 true,否则返回 false dayjs().isSame('2008-08-08', 'day') 是否在其他两个的日期时间之间...如果不想下载这个插件,完全可以通过 isBefore() 和 isAfter() 组合起来进行判断。

    2.2K30

    Java1.8新时间api - LocalDateTime

    新时间对象: 1.LocalDate表示年月日 2.LocalTime表示时分秒 3.LocalDateTime表示年月日时分秒 4.Instant:表示时刻,不直接对应年月日信息,需要通过时区转换 5...now = LocalDateTime.now(); int year = now.getYear();//年 Month month = now.getMonth();//获取的是哪一月,返回的是一个枚举类型...LocalDateTime localDateTime2 = now.plusDays(10);//增加10天 //减去年月日时分秒的方法,minus系列的方法 //每次减完时间量,也都会返回一个新的...localTime.isBefore(startYesterday)) { System.out.println("时间是过去"); } //时间是昨天 if (localTime.isAfter...localTime.isBefore(endTime)) { System.out.println("时间是今天"); } //如果大于今天的结束日期 if (localTime.isAfter

    3.2K31

    Java日期和时间

    概念 时区   不同时区在同一时刻,它们的本地时间是不同的,全球一共有24个时区,我们把伦敦所在的时区称为标准时区,其他时区按照东西偏移的小时来区分,北京所在的时区是东八区(GMT+08:00)。...TemporalAdjusters.firstInMonth(DayOfWeek.SUNDAY)); System.out.println(firstSunday); //2020-07-05 判断日期和时间的先后: isBefore() isAfter...; LocalDate d02 = LocalDate.of(2020,7,4); System.out.println(d01.isBefore(d02)); // false...System.out.println(d01.isAfter(d02)); // true 计算日期的Period: 某一天到指定的某一天具体相差多久 getYears() getMonths...结点中加入属性useJSR310Types,当useJSR310Types为true时,就会jdbc对应的日期类型会转成java8中的LocateDateTime类型,如果useJSR310Types为false

    13910

    flutter dart日期类型操作

    dart的日期类型和js有相通的地方,但也有很大的不同,个人感觉比js的api要好用一些。dart的日期对象是DateTime,下面来逐步介绍一下其api的使用。...:26.373952 输出当前当地时间(不绝对),与UTC时间的区别是不带后面的Z nowTime.toLocal().toString();输出当前当地时间 关于toUtc和toLocal两个api返回结果其实都是一个...DateTime对象,直接输出调用的是toString方法,所以默认直接调用toString方法返回的是当地时间,如果转为utc后,再调用toString则返回的是utc时间的字符串格式。...6, 20); DateTime d2 = new DateTime(2020, 7, 20); DateTime d3 = new DateTime(2020, 6, 20); print(d1.isAfter...(d2));//是否在d2之后 false print(d1.isBefore(d2));//是否在d2之前 true print(d1.isAtSameMomentAs(d3));//是否相同 true

    2.2K60

    flutter dart日期类型操作

    dart的日期类型和js有相通的地方,但也有很大的不同,个人感觉比js的api要好用一些。dart的日期对象是DateTime,下面来逐步介绍一下其api的使用。...:26.373952 输出当前当地时间(不绝对),与UTC时间的区别是不带后面的Z nowTime.toLocal().toString();输出当前当地时间 关于toUtc和toLocal两个api返回结果其实都是一个...DateTime对象,直接输出调用的是toString方法,所以默认直接调用toString方法返回的是当地时间,如果转为utc后,再调用toString则返回的是utc时间的字符串格式。...6, 20); DateTime d2 = new DateTime(2020, 7, 20); DateTime d3 = new DateTime(2020, 6, 20); print(d1.isAfter...(d2));//是否在d2之后 false print(d1.isBefore(d2));//是否在d2之前 true print(d1.isAtSameMomentAs(d3));//是否相同 true

    4.8K20
    领券